This is what happens if you consume turmeric daily for one month

Turmeric, or the good old haldi, is staple in Indian cuisine, and does so much more than just imparting color to any dish – it is also known for its antioxidant and anti-inflammatory effects, and is excellent for health.While haldi is anway used in a lot of our preparations, have you ever wondered what would happen if you had haldi for an entire month? Let’s take a look…

Many health benefitsIf you consume turmeric regularly for one month, you may experience several positive effects:Less Inflammation: Curcumin helps lower inflammation in the body, which can help with arthritis, joint pain, and other inflammatory conditions.Better digestion: Turmeric may help soothe the digestive system, reduce bloating. It is also great for your gut.Improves immunity: A powerful antioxidant, turmeric can help protect your cells from damage by free radicals.Muscle Soreness Relief: Post exercise, turmeric might reduce muscle soreness after workouts due to its anti-inflammatory properties.Are there any side effects?While turmeric is generally safe, taking high doses or supplements for a month can cause side effects:Digestive Issues: Turmeric can sometimes cause stomach upset, nausea, diarrhea, acid reflux, or gas, especially on an empty stomach.Blood Thinning: Turmeric can thin the blood, which might increase the risk of bruising or bleeding, particularly if you are on blood-thinning medications. (check with your doctor first before increasing your consumption)Liver Concerns: High doses of turmeric has been linked to liver inflammation or damage in rare cases.

Can trigger an allergy: Some individuals may develop skin rashes, itching, or swelling after consuming turmeric.Iron Absorption Issues:Excess turmeric might interfere with iron absorption, potentially leading to iron deficiency.Others: Pregnant or breastfeeding women, people with gallbladder disease, or those about to undergo surgery should avoid high doses of turmeric.How to include turmeric in your dietUse turmeric as a spice in cooking, or drink turmeric water or tea in moderation. You can also add a pinch in milk, just before sleeping for a soothing drink.Avoid taking very high doses of turmeric supplements without consulting a healthcare provider.
